The fourteenth Chambre from assembly of Low-Canada sat of the January 21st 1831 with the October 9th 1834. The elections with the Low-Canada had been held in October 1830. At the time of this election, the new chart of the districts and distribution of the seats adopted in 1829 were used for the first time in its entirety. The 92 resolutions were presented to the Room of assembly at this session, in 1834. All the meetings took place with Quebec.
